The Bosch Rexroth Indramat MST360D-0018-FT-N0SN-NNNN is part of the MST Synchronous Torque Motors series. This motor features water cooling, thermal encapsulation, and a rated power of 12.90 kW with a rated torque of 525 Nm at 235 min-1. Its maximum torque reaches 1150 Nm, with a maximum current of 72.0 A and a thermal time constant of 5.0 minutes.

Product Description:
The MST360D-0018-FT-N0SN-NNNN is a synchronous torque motor produced by Bosch Rexroth Indramat within the MST Synchronous Torque Motors series. As a direct-drive component, it eliminates mechanical transmissions and delivers high torque at low shaft speeds for indexing tables, extruders, and similar motion axes in industrial automation. Water cooling removes heat from the stator, while thermal encapsulation stabilizes the windings against cyclic temperature swings during continuous duty. This arrangement also reduces backlash that can appear with gear-driven systems and supports smooth low-speed operation under heavy loads.
At the nominal operating point, the motor outputs 12.90 kW by producing 525 Nm at 235 rpm and drawing a rated current of 28.3 A. The torque constant is 18.50 Nm/A, so drive current rises in direct proportion to developed torque. The voltage constant is 1.300 V/rpm, which means back electromotive force increases with speed. The stator inductance is 14.4 mH, and it influences current ripple and the response of the drive current loop. The dc winding resistance is 1.6 ohms, which affects copper losses during continuous load. At standstill, the motor can hold 640 Nm while drawing 34.6 A when the shaft is locked, and thermal encapsulation helps keep temperature rise within allowable limits during that condition.
The motor can generate up to 1150 Nm during acceleration or short process surges, provided the inverter can supply a peak phase current of 72.0 A. Its thermal time constant is 5.0 min, so short overload periods are possible before the winding temperature rises significantly. The electrical speed range reaches 350 rpm, giving a useful margin above the nominal operating speed for process changes. This higher limit supports applications that need both steady low-speed torque and brief increases in shaft speed during cycle transitions.
